SWIM has used opiates for the past 9 years. He has noticed that when he doses up high he develops and tick He twitches his wrist constantly. SWIM has tried to conciouly control it and when he stops his wrist feels really weird.


Has anyone else noticed themselves developing a twitch on high doses of opiates???...esp. but not limited toPoppy Tea or Seed Tea. I am not including the itchy nose rub...
